Havana vs. Pretoria Cost of Living Summary

Havana is 13.9% more expensive than Pretoria.

The cost of groceries, childcare, restaurants, and transportation in Havana are more expensive than in Pretoria. Expenses including entertainment and sports, clothing, and housing are lower in Havana.
